- Vaulted backup restores are only available as **Restore to Files** in user specified storage containers. You can restore this data as a new PostgreSQL - flexible server with the database native tools.
2525
- Backups for the PostgreSQL server are supported when the Backup Vault is in the same or a different subscription as the database, provided they are within the same tenant and region. Restores are supported across regions (Azure Paired) and across subscriptions within the same tenant.
2626
- For vaulted backups, entire server is backed up with all databases. Backup of specific databases isn't supported.

- PostgreSQL - Flexible servers encrypted by Customer Managed Key are supported.
2929
- Private endpoint-enabled Azure Database for PostgreSQL - Flexible servers can be backed up by allowing trusted Microsoft services in the network settings.
3030
- Backups for PostgreSQL Flexible servers exclude databases owned by `azuresu` or `azure_pg_admin`, including the native PostgreSQL database. So, databases with these owners can't be backed up or restored.
